Here are some steps to help you select suitable HRM dissertation topics for your next project.
Explore your interests in HR : HR is a vast discipline under which so many sub disciplines falls such as, such as talent management, employee engagement, etc. Find out what particular area of the discipline you are most interested in.
Check contemporary HR trends : Studies about human resource management have existed for centuries. If your topic does not have anything to do with today’s HR realities, it won’t have any practical value to offer.
Verify research feasibility : Even if you choose a very interesting and worthwhile topic, the research could still be challenging if there aren’t enough materials available. So, check and verify the research feasibility in advance.
Align the topic with career goals : If you are focusing on a career in HR specialising in talent acquisition, it is good to choose HRM dissertation topics related to talent acquisition. Make use of your dissertation writing as an opportunity to pivot your career.
Selecting the right HRM dissertation topics is not a small decision because it is this very decision that shapes your research journey and influences how you move from proposal to final submission. Let’s understand the nuances of it in detail.
Establishes Focused Research Path : If the topic is well-chosen, you will have an easy process to define its objectives and boundaries. There won’t be any confusion or hurdles in shaping your arguments or keeping your study structured.
Improves Overall Academic Results : Strong topics make it easier to delve deeper and conduct proper analysis and critical thinking based on them. Examiners reward dissertations that have clarity and a logical structure.
Simplifies Research Process : HRM dissertation topics picked based on their relevance and feasibility offer accessible literature and data sources. Where there is a clear scope, you can be free of stress and save time by having the process straightforward.
Strengthens Career Prospects : Strategic topic selection reflects professional interest areas. When you look for jobs later, employers will find you as someone having an edge if you have specialised knowledge and research insights aligned with industry needs.

Choose a topic based on your interest, current HR trends, available research data, and academic guidelines. Focus on areas like employee engagement, talent management, diversity, or HR analytics to ensure relevance and research scope.
Common research methods include surveys, interviews, case studies, quantitative analysis, qualitative research, and mixed-method approaches depending on your topic.
The length varies by university, but most HRM dissertations range between 8,000 to 15,000 words for postgraduate programs.
A strong topic is clear, researchable, relevant to modern HR practices, aligned with theory, and supported by sufficient academic literature.
